压力容器无损检测技术综述
A REVIEW OF NONDESTRUCTIVE TESTING TECHNIQUES FOR PRESSURE VESSELS
【摘要】 综述压力容器原材料、压力容器制造和使用过程中采用的无损检测技术,包括超声、射线、磁粉、渗透、涡流、声发射、红外线、漏磁和磁记忆检测技术。并论述采用这些检测技术的目的。
【Abstract】 Nondestructive testing(NDT) techniques used in material inspection, fabrication inspection and inservice inspection of pressure vessels are reviewed including ultrasonic, radiographic, magnetic particle, penetrant, eddy current, acoustic emission, infrared, magnetic flux leakage and magnetic memory techniques. The practical purposes of the techniques are also pointed out emphatically.
